Museo Civico e Pinacoteca

Civic Museum and Picture Gallery, Palazzo Comunale, Corso Matteotti 70
Foligno, Spoleto, Monti Sibillini
Umbria
Italy
0742-360031

Type: Museum
Hours: April-May, Sept, 10:30 am-1 pm, 2:30-6 pm, closed Mon, June-July, 10:30 am-1 pm, 3:30-7 pm, closed Mon, Aug, 10:30 am-1 pm, 3-7:30 pm, Oct-March, 10:30 am-1 pm, 2:30-5:30 pm, closed Fri-Sunday

The Chiesa di San Francesco marks the highest point in town. Dating from the 13th century, it contains some paintings from the 14th and 16th centuries, but if it’s art you’re after, you’re better off visiting the town’s main museum inside the Palazzo Comunale (Town Hall), the Museo Civico e Pinacoteca. It contains both archeological remains (especially local Roman finds), as well as a collection of ecclesiastical art taken from churches in the area.
